About [6-(2-amino-1,3-benzoxazol-5-yl)imidazo[1,2-a]pyridin-3-yl]-[3-[(3R)-3-hydroxypyrrolidin-1-yl]azetidin-1-yl]methanone

[6-(2-amino-1,3-benzoxazol-5-yl)imidazo[1,2-a]pyridin-3-yl]-[3-[(3R)-3-hydroxypyrrolidin-1-yl]azetidin-1-yl]methanone (PubChem CID 70798611) has the molecular formula C22H22N6O3 and a molecular weight of 418.46 g/mol. Its IUPAC name is [6-(2-amino-1,3-benzoxazol-5-yl)imidazo[1,2-a]pyridin-3-yl]-[3-[(3R)-3-hydroxypyrrolidin-1-yl]azetidin-1-yl]methanone.
